Something crossed out

Article the First:
Each man shall have a vote in the affairs of the company. Officers may be selected or reselected by the crew, if they deem it just and vote accordingly.
A Vote is not to occur after partaking of strong Spirits.
Each man shall accordingly have an equal and just share of provisions and foodstuffs being aboard the vessel.
Article the Second:
If a man is to lose a limb or eye in the course of action, he shall be afforded an additional 100 gold pieces in recompense, and left at port at his convenience.
Article the Third:
Shares are to be divided accordingly: Each able-bodied Company Member is to receive an equal share of acquired goods. Officers are to receive an additional share, totaling two, and the owner of the ship receives an additional share, totaling two if serving as a crewman, or three as an officer.
If a crewperson dies of the cook’s food, the cook’s share is to be suspended for the remainder of the voyage.
In dealing with Items of Particular Value, the order in which members of the Company may choose their share is to be selected by pulling of straws, or similar contrivance.
Article the Fourth:
Lights are to be extinguished from the ship at night.
Gaming and gambling may occur, but this is not to be done with Gold, Silvers, or other treasures of Value, nor is it to occur when Work is in order.
All members are to keep themselves and equipment ready.
No crew shall strike another member on board, but if an affair is to be settled in Arms, it is to take place on Shore.
All who disobey an article of the Fourth shall be dealt with by Stripes, the number to be determined by the Crew.
Article the Fifth:
If a crewmember is found to have Signed with another ship without consulting the company, it is mutiny.
If a crewmember is found to steal or defraud the company, it is mutiny.
If a crewmember, officer or otherwise, is found to be acting against the Vote of the Company in any affair of importance, it is Mutiny.
For these mutinies, the punishment is to be Shot, but this may be changed by a Vote.
